Faulty power supply, need to replace Diode

I'm trying to identify a diode from a power supply from 2Tb Time capsule (Model A1409) which is currently not working. The component seems to have leaked.

geo1600 Diodes do not have electrolyte material in them. Most common material for diodes is silicon. Take a picture of the other side and see what it shows. Also, what is the reference designator on the logic board? If it is a diode it should have a D or something with a D like ZD etc.

Sorry for my late post, but I've come across this in the course of other research. Someone asked me the exact same question about the exact same component some days ago, but with a better picture.

If I'm not mistaken, this component is identified on the silk screen as "J6", being "jumper # 6". Indeed it seems to be a simple wire bridge with a ferrite core meant as RFI screening.

Measure its resistance, on- or off-circuit: it will measure about 0 Ohms in both directions. Definitely not a diode. What the leaking white putty is, I don't know, however.

Not the cause of a malfunctioning PSU in my book...
